I'm reaching out to the collective wisdom of Trad Gang...

I've found arrows that are in tune with my bow - Easton Storm 500's.  I'm trying to price shop but no online shops carry these arrows and I can't find any information about them to find comparable arrows.  The best I could find is that they're 7.1 gpi, they may be made by Beman, and that they may be comparable to Beman's ICS Hunter series.  If they are in fact like their Hunter series, are they like the 300's, 340's, 400's, or 500's?

Any advice would be greatly appreciated.  I'm not partial to any brand, really, as long as they're like the Storm 500's (since I know my bow likes them  :D  ).  However, Easton and Carbon Express seem readily available on the online shops I've browsed.

Ah, I finally got the information after much investigation.     :knothead:

For anyone interested...

Easton Storm 500 arrows are 7.3 gpi with +/- .006 straigtness.  They're comparable to Easton's Powerflight 500's and Beman's ICS Bowhunter 500's.  Also, the reason they're not readily sold online is because they're only sold at trade shows, if I heard correctly.
